The Office of Finance and Administration for the Office of the President and Provost (OPP F&A) is the central finance office that oversees finance and administrative functions for all organizations under the umbrella of the Office of the President and Provost, a portfolio encompassing OPP departments, allied and affiliate organizations, and agencies, as well as central and school-based initiatives.
OPP F&A is dedicated to supporting the teaching and research mission of the University by providing outstanding financial services to our constituents through support, guidance, and consultation. OPP F&A works to ensure compliance with university and federal guidelines by mitigating risk and by promoting the financial health of the University.
Reporting to the Senior Finance Manager, the Finance and Administration Analyst will be the financial partner to designated client groups within the portfolio. They will perform multiple diverse and complex financial management duties and will be responsible for budgeting, financial reporting and analysis, financial planning, and financial administration and operations for a portfolio of OPP departments and initiatives, e.g. the Office of the Vice Provost for Research, Office of the Vice Provost for International Affairs, Office of Faculty Development and Diversity, Office of Institutional Research, Office for Gender Equity, Harvard and the Legacy of Slavery Initiative, and/or other priorities of the President and Provost.

Harvard University is a private Ivy League research university in Cambridge, Massachusetts. Founded in 1636 as Harvard College and named for its first benefactor, the Puritan clergyman John Harvard, it is the oldest institution of higher learning in the United States.
